December 30, 2010
NAI Puget Sound Properties and the University of Washington-Tacoma will host a symposium about multi-family investments in a recovering economy from 8:45 a.m. to 3 p.m. Jan. 14 at Carwein Auditorium on the UW Tacoma campus. Doug Smith and Hugh Winskill of NAI are presenting the event. Washington state Senior Economist Bret Bertolin will present the economic forecast. Among the other speakers are Karen McIver of Columbia Bank, who will talk about distressed properties; and Peter O'Kane of Roanoke Financial Group, who will discuss the commercial-mortgage backed securities crisis and whether apartment loans maturing in the next few years are foreclosures waiting to happen.
